Islamabad (Pakistan Point News / Online - 25th March, 2019) Another scam of corruption of former minister Khawaja Saad Rafiq has come to fore in awarding contract of computerization of railways land record.Saad Rafiq as a railway minister had awarded over Rs 424.7 million contract of computerizing land record of railway to a private company Urban SECTOR Unit secretly and against the rules while its record has been obtained by NAB.The company belongs to Lahore and Khawaja Saad Rafiq has close relations with the owner of this company.

During the previous regime this company was awarded contract for computerizing and preserving railways land record at the rate of Rs 402.8 million. The company had initially demanded Rs 560 million but later the matter was decided at the rate of over 420 million.Saad Rafiq had invented this pretext for awarding the contract to private company that it was a matter of sensitive nature , therefore, neither the advertisement can be given in the news papers nor application for interest can be invited from other companies.

On this ground railway authorities had awarded contract to private company at the rate of over 424.7 million rupees in defiance of rules and regulations. This way heavy loss has been inflicted on national kitty. This scandal is being concealed from Sheikh Rashid as well. The senior officials of the ministry are involved in this scandal and they are still holding their respective key posts.Sultan Sikandar Raja secretary ministry of Railways is also silent in this matter and he is trying to shelve this scandal rather than giving any reply.
